Hi just wondering if this is normal procedure. Im currently of sick and have been for 3 months i have a condition called menieres disease which prevents me from doing my job i have been through all the atos procedures and recently seen a nurse and the had a phonecall with a doctor which he sent me a cooy of my report which said he doesnt think ill recover in 9 months and that he recommends ihr with lump sum. So my manager phoned yesterday and said i have to have another appointment with an aros doctor and told me just say what i said to the last doctor.i said to him whats the point of this as i have told atos doctor last week and he said im not going to recover. Is this normal? Whats the point?

Basically they are requesting a second opinion from another doctor at OH assist before considering your entitlement for IHR.
